Gerard,
I use control cables with swaged ends for mixture, throttle and prop.
http://www.aircraftspruce.com/catalog/appages/a1760.php
or
http://www.aircraftspruce.com/catalog/appages/a920.php
You can then use rod end bearings or clevises on the threaded ends.
